打印本文 打印本文 关闭窗口 关闭窗口
实用的备份PL/SQL程序工具
作者:武汉SEO闵涛  文章来源:敏韬网  点击数4317  更新时间:2008/12/14 2:05:44  文章录入:mintao  责任编辑:mintao
 

 

 

 

工具代码:

export_source.sql

 

SET SERVEROUTPUT ON SIZE 1000000

SET ECHO OFF VERIFY OFF FEEDBACK OFF TRIMSPOOL ON PAGES 0 LINES 512

SET TERMOUT OFF

SET TERMOUT ON

 

PROMPT

PROMPT PL/SQL export utility

PROMPT

PROMPT This utilty exports all of the current schema''''s PL/SQL source code into

PROMPT a subdirectory called export.

PROMPT

PROMPT Exporting current user''''s source to folder ./export

 

SET TERMOUT OFF

SPOOL temp_source_extract.sql

PROMPT SET ECHO OFF VERIFY OFF FEEDBACK OFF TRIMSPOOL ON TERMOUT OFF PAGES 0 LINES 512

 

DECLARE

    /*

    || This cursor extracts each PL/SQL stored procedure''''s name and procedure type

    */

    CURSOR cur_source_programs

    IS

        SELECT    distinct us.name, us.type,

                  us.name || decode(us.type, ''''PACKAGE'''',      ''''.PKS'''',

                                             ''''PACKAGE BODY'''', ''''.PKB'''',

上一页  [1] [2] [3] [4] [5]  下一页

打印本文 打印本文 关闭窗口 关闭窗口